Mozilla/5.0 (Macintosh; U; Intel Mac OS X 10.5; en-US; rv:1.9pre) Gecko/2008041804 Minefield/3.0pre

The input field for the bookmark name and the tag container aren't correctly aligned to the other fields. See the attachment. While the tag container is miss-aligned anytime you select "Show all Tags", the bookmarks name field is only affected when doing the following steps and adding a keyword search. Its position is shifted after a second you select the bookmark within the right pane.

Steps for misalignment of bookmarks name field:
1. Open a website e.g. bug 403681
2. Open context menu for search field and select "Add a Keyword for this search..."
3. Give it a name e.g. Test
4. Give it a keyword e.g. bug
5. Open Library and select keyword within the right pane

The details pane will open and show the bookmark properties. Note that the bookmarks name field is correctly aligned. But after a second it's shifted to the side.
